Date Paid price Annual growth After inflation Sep 2024 £490,000 * 4.9% 2.1% Jul 2011 £262,000 1.0% -1.8% Oct 2006 £250,000 17.3% 14.4% Jul 2005 £205,000 8.0% 6.1% Nov 2003 £180,000 na na *This price paid record has been flagged by Land Registry as a 'Category B: Additional Price Paid entry'. This could be due to a variety of reasons, such as the sale being a buy-to-let purchase, a repossession or a transfer to a limited company. When Land Registry suspects that a sale does not reflect full market value (e.g. part-ownership or right to buy), these transactions can be flagged as well. For this reason, we exclude them from our area statistics.
